The power of water
Do you need to demolish concrete structures for renovation or repair? With hydrodemolition we can remove damaged concrete to within centimetres of accuracy. Hydrodemolition produces no shocks or vibrations, which with traditional techniques can cause micro-cracks in the surrounding structure. The water jet blasts the damaged concrete out from between the reinforcement, but leaves the rest intact. You are left with a clean, load-bearing substrate, so that you can easily repair the concrete.
Minimising nuisance
An important additional advantage of hydrodemolition is that it causes hardly any nuisance. Unlike pneumatic hammers, the pumps and the water jet produce no impact noise. Nor is any hazardous silica dust released. With hydrodemolition, your existing production processes or traffic flows experience little disruption from the work.

When to choose reinforcement-sparing demolition?
Every year, 13 million m3 of concrete is processed in the Netherlands. In the process, things occasionally go wrong: cracks, honeycombing, leaks, spalling. In addition, many older structures are due for renovation. Hydrodemolition is ideally suited when preserving the reinforcement is crucial, for example when renovating bridges, parking decks, basement decks and industrial floors. It is also the method of choice in environments where vibration and dust must be kept to a minimum.
